[Adjective] | "un*en*thu*si*as*tic" | \ ˌən-in-ˌthü-zē-ˈa-stik \
1: having or showing a lack of excitement or enthusiasm : not enthusiastic
Origin: 1805 ;

[ "Unenthusiastic" ]
1: It’s an adjective and it means not having or lacking enthusiasm. If someone is unenthusiastic about something it means they are feeling indifferent, apathetic, passive, phlegmatic, lukewarm, listless, languid, lethargic, emotionless, perfunctory about it.
* e.g., ... I’m unenthusiastic about having Malcolm on the team.
